Role Description This full-time, on-site Senior Accountant role is based in Nagpur and supports the firm’s financial management and compliance activities. The Senior Accountant will manage general ledger entries, review and post journal vouchers, and ensure accurate monthly, quarterly, and annual closing of accounts. Responsibilities include preparing financial statements, monitoring budgets, reconciling bank and vendor accounts, and overseeing accounts payable and receivable. The role will handle tax calculations, statutory filings, and compliance with local regulations relevant to architecture and consultancy services. The Senior Accountant will also support internal controls, assist in audits, analyze financial data for management reporting, and collaborate with project teams on cost tracking and for
ecasting.
